Claude Code Plugins

Community-maintained marketplace

Feedback

running-tests

@1gy/jpp
0
0

>

Install Skill

1Download skill
2Enable skills in Claude

Open claude.ai/settings/capabilities and find the "Skills" section

3Upload to Claude

Click "Upload skill" and select the downloaded ZIP file

Note: Please verify skill by going through its instructions before using it.

SKILL.md

name running-tests
description Runs tests and handles failures. Triggered when: test execution, verification, test failures, CI checks.
allowed-tools Read, Bash, Glob, Grep

Test Command Detection

  1. Check CLAUDE.md for project-specific test command
  2. Auto-detect if not specified:
File Command
package.json npm test
Cargo.toml cargo test
justfile just test
Makefile make test
pyproject.toml pytest
go.mod go test ./...
  1. Ask user if not found

Test Execution

Run the detected command and report:

  • Pass/Fail status
  • Failed test names (if any)
  • Error messages (if any)

Failure Handling

  1. Analyze failure cause
  2. Determine root cause:
Cause Action
Implementation bug Fix and commit
Test bug Fix test and commit
Environment issue Report to manager
  1. Re-run tests after fix
  2. Confirm all tests pass

Completion Report

  • Test result (pass/fail)
  • Test count
  • Fixes applied (if any)
  • Additional commits (if any)